My motivation - deep nasolabial folds (smile lines), especially the left side as it is unfortunately the side I sleep on. This was my first procedure and I had been hesitant to get it done. However, makeup started settling in these crease lines and it bugged me. In hindsight, I wish I would have done this much sooner.
It has been 5 months and I am pleased to say the results have stayed the same! I have heard Juvederm can last a year, so I am optimistic. I purchased 2 syringes, one for each side. There was a little left over after injecting the right side, so my doctor (a dermatologist) injected some into the "cupids bow" of my upper lip. I am also happy with those results. It wasn't painful (I had numbing cream applied 30 min. prior). I did have a little swelling, but ice packs helped a lot. I also had 2 small bruises, but they disappeared after 3 days. I recommend getting this procedure on a Friday morning (if you can take the day off from work) so you have the weekend to recover.
I was so happy with the results, I went back a month later and had Botox injected for $300 into my frown lines ("elevens" - AKA glabellar lines) between my eyes. I am glad my doctor didn't over inject the site, as I was worried about getting a droopy eye. (A good friend had this happen at one of those medi-spas that have coupon discounts, so I was cautious). Again, I am very pleased with the results. It has been 4 months and I have noticed that the Botox is wearing off and my frown lines are coming back. I will probably go back in 2 months to have it redone. If so, I will update my experience with the Juvederm Ultra.
I would definitely recommend this procedure, but make sure you do your research and find a doctor with the proper experience to do it.

Juvederm Update

I have scheduled an appt. for October 17th to get Botox in my frown line creases between my eyebrows (those "elevens" have returned after 6 months). I just wanted to update that the Juvederm Ultra I had done 8 months ago in my nasolabial folds still looks great! I am really optimistic that it will last a year. Definitely worth it!
